I'm new here so apologies if this is a question I should be looking elsewhere to answer but I searched the forum and did a google search and didn't find any results. Also didn't see anything on Minuszerodegrees :)

Long story short, I recently purchased a 5160 and I've been trying to repair it. Following the -0 instructions I got to the point of removing the C56 and C58 capacitors due to a short in either the 12v or -12v line. That got me to the point of starting a POST.

However the memory starts counting up to 64k and then stops, the screen then flickers and the test just repeats. It repeats at least 4 times...haven't tried waiting longer.

Any thoughts on what I should do next would be greatly appreciated.

My thought was to start removing ram chips from banks 1-3 and seeing if I got different results but I haven't owned a machine like this in 30 years and I'm a software guy so I'm pretty clueless about hardware.

Thanks in advance!
 
Well Minuszerodegrees turned out to have the answer after all. It turns out that when I set the dip switches to the minimal diagnostic config I didn't realize I was literally setting it to repeat POST mode. :p

So that question is answered.

Following the -0 instructions I got to the point of removing the C56 and C58 capacitors due to a short in either the 12v or -12v line. That got me to the point of starting a POST.
I have added your C56/C58 'experience' to the list at [here].

However the memory starts counting up to 64k and then stops, the screen then flickers and the test just repeats. It repeats at least 4 times...haven't tried waiting longer.
It turns out that when I set the dip switches to the minimal diagnostic config I didn't realize I was literally setting it to repeat POST mode.
I see. The switch block SW1 photo that I had at [here] showed SW1's switch 1 in the on position. Although the instructions only have the user change switches 5 and 6, I had not catered for users going beyond those switches. I have updated the subject photo to one that has switch 1 in the off position.

Also didn't see anything on Minuszerodegrees
In case someone else with a 5160 sees the same symptom, I have added a 'The POST keeping running in a loop' section to [here].
